CRNAs are the primary providers of anesthesia care in Michigan, enabling facilities to offer obstetrical, surgical, pain management, and trauma services. It takes around 8 years to become a CRNA: 4 years to earn your RN/BSN, 1-2 years of clinical experience working as a nurse, and 3-4 years of CRNA program.
